FIIs Sell, DIIs Buy: Indian Market Sees Divergent Flows

3 months ago Market Analysis 2 Mins Read

Today’s trading session in the Indian stock market reveals a significant divergence in investment flows between Foreign Institutional Investors (FIIs) and Domestic Institutional Investors (DIIs). FIIs have net sold shares worth ₹2823.76 crore. Conversely, DIIs have net purchased shares amounting to ₹2001.79 crore. This indicates a potential shift in market sentiment, with foreign investors reducing their exposure while domestic investors are increasing theirs. This contrasting activity could stem from various factors, including global economic uncertainties, domestic market valuations, and differing investment strategies. The net selling by FIIs may exert downward pressure on the market, while the DII buying could provide some counterbalance. The overall impact will depend on the sustained nature of these flows and broader market conditions.

Key Insights:

Divergent Flows: The primary focus is the stark difference between FII selling and DII buying. This highlights a potential change in market dynamics.
FII Selling: The substantial net selling by FIIs suggests concerns regarding the Indian market’s near-term prospects. This could be influenced by global macroeconomic factors like rising interest rates in developed economies, geopolitical tensions, or profit booking.
DII Buying: The strong DII participation indicates confidence in the domestic market’s resilience. This could be attributed to positive domestic economic indicators, strong corporate earnings, or long-term investment strategies.
Market Impact: The interplay between these flows is crucial. If FII selling continues, it could lead to increased market volatility and potential corrections. DII buying may mitigate these effects, but its sustainability is key.
Investment Implications:

Investors should closely monitor FII and DII activity to gauge market sentiment. Continued FII selling could signal a need for cautious portfolio adjustments.
DII buying may offer opportunities in sectors favored by domestic institutions. Investors may look to sectors that have strong domestic support.
Consider the global context. Rising interest rates in the US and other developed economies could continue to pressure FII flows into emerging markets like India.
Monitor the Indian Rupee, as large FII selling can put pressure on the currency.
Investors should review their portfolio and consider diversifying to mitigate risk.
